Premier League preview and odds: AFC Bournemouth vs. Everton

November 28, 2015 15:00pm - Vitality Stadium

Premier League

Struggling AFC Bournemouth will face a tough test on Saturday when they welcome in-form Everton to the Vitality Stadium in the Barclays Premier League.

Bournemouth desperate for a win

It has now been more than two months since Bournemouth beat Sunderland to record their second ever Premier League victory. Since then, the South Coast club have gone seven games without a win having registered two draws and five defeats. The win against Sunderland was their one and only home win in the league.

The Cherries now sit just one place above the foot of the Premier League table with a total of nine points. They come into this game on the back of 2-2 draw away to Swansea City, a result that broke a run of four straight league defeats.

Everton unbeaten in three

Everton have moved up to seventh place in the table after their convincing 4-0 demolition of a struggling Aston Villa side. They now travel to the South Coast to take on the team just one place above Villa in the table.

The Toffees have only won just two of their six games on the road this season having drawn three and lost one. On their last away trip, they held West Ham to a 1-1 draw in London thanks to a goal from Romelu Lukaku.

Team news

Bournemouth have been hit hard by injuries but could welcome back Lee Tomlin, Artur Boruc and Marc Pugh this weekend. However, they remain without Christian Atsu, Callum Wilson, Tommy Elphick and Tyrone Mings.

Meanwhile, Everton have Tyias Browning, Leighton Baines and Steven Pienaar on the doubtful list, while Phil Jagielka will definitely miss out. On a positive note, the experienced duo of Tony Hibbert and Bryan Oviedo should be available for selection.
